Based on our analysis of available product data, here is our conclusion:
Teams running web applications who want to catch attackers early will benefit from HoneyUp's simplicity: it's a free uploader honeypot that requires minimal setup and blends into your application without overhead. The tool's lightweight footprint and zero cost make it practical for resource-constrained teams to deploy multiple instances across dev and production environments. Skip HoneyUp if you need sophisticated multi-vector deception or centralized honeypot management; this is a single-purpose trap, not an orchestrated deception platform.
Lean security teams with limited budget will get the most from Deception-as-Detection; it builds honeypots and honey resources cheap enough to deploy across your entire network without licensing costs. The MITRE ATT&CK mapping means alerts come tagged with technique IDs, cutting your triage time versus generic honeypot noise. Skip this if you need managed threat hunting or automated response; this is detection-only, and you're operating the honeypots yourself.
Uploader honeypot designed to look like poor website security.
Deception based detection techniques with MITRE ATT&CK mapping and Honey Resources.
